Senior WordPress Developer| Freelance contract | Athens - GR


As a member of our development team, you will play a key role in helping to develop enterprise-level WordPress  solutions, supporting large user-base installations with complex business rules – projects ranging from international portals to large scale distribution modules, used by the generic community.

As a Senior WordPress Developer, you will support the team in their continued learning and development, through sharing experiences, presenting on topics, and mentoring specific skills. Alongside this, you will also be responsible for leading architectural decisions and choosing approaches to ensure the team delivers high quality software.


In this role you will develop enterprise-level WordPress solutions to support large user-base installations and complex business rules. 

Key responsibilities involve:
• Develop new WordPress functionality, configure installations, and select plugins;
• Troubleshoot, investigate, and fix issues within the WordPress environment;
• Lead code reviews and pair programming activities;
• Participate in project, sprint, and client meetings;
• Provide guidance and support within the team, acting as a mentor and coach;
• Lead architectural decisions to ensure high-quality software delivery.

Job requirements

• Minimum of 5 years in WordPress or PHP development;

• Strong understanding of modern object oriented PHP and web performance optimization;

• Proficiency in creating unit-tested solutions and following clean coding practices (e.g., SOLID principles);

• Experience with enterprise-scale WordPress solutions and CI/CD practices;

• Proved experience with WordPress custom plugin development and with WordPress REST APIs to introduce new endpoints for registering new custom post types and fields. Experience wit WordPress Gutenberg blocks is a must.


Additional Qualifications:

• Familiarity with technologies like Elasticsearch or Varnish;

• Knowledge of Trunk-Based Development: Understanding of how to work in a high-collaboration, fast-paced environment where changes are frequently merged to the main branch;

• Experience with CI/CD Tools: Familiarity with tools like Jenkins, CircleCI, GitHub Actions, for setting up pipelines;

• Scripting and Automation: Ability to write and maintain scripts that automate testing, building, and deployment processes;

• Ability to lead and make decisions;

• Strong communication skills for mentoring and presentations;

• Passion for continuous improvement and learning within the WordPress ecosystem.
